Ohio State Buckeyes Face Tough Battle Against UCLA Bruins at Pauley Pavilion

In a closely contested game at Pauley Pavilion, the Ohio State Buckeyes fell to the UCLA Bruins with a final score of 61-69. This outcome leaves the Buckeyes searching for strategies to bounce back in their upcoming games. Despite their efforts, Ohio State's performance was not enough to secure a win against a determined UCLA team.

Key Moments and Player Performances


The game was marked by intense competition, with lead changes six times and the score tied once, showcasing the competitive nature of both teams. The Ohio State Buckeyes showed resilience, particularly in the second half where they scored 37 points compared to their first-half tally of 24. However, it was not enough to overcome the Bruins' strong finish.


Bruce Thornton emerged as a standout player for Ohio State with an impressive 21 points, leading his team in scoring. His contribution was significant; however, it required more support from his teammates to turn the tide in favor of Ohio State. Micah Parrish also made notable contributions with 12 points and seven rebounds but struggled with field goal accuracy at only 20 percent.


On defense, Ohio State managed eight steals and four blocks but faced challenges containing UCLA's offense which saw them outrebounded by nine and conceding seven blocks to their opponents. The Bruins capitalized on these opportunities, particularly through bench contributions that added up to 23 points.


Looking Ahead


As they look forward to their next challenge, Ohio State must address areas for improvement highlighted by this game. Their ability to convert opportunities into points will be crucial as they prepare for another tough opponent on the road.


The next game for the Buckeyes is scheduled against USC Trojans at Galen Center in Los Angeles on February 26th at 10:30 PM EDT. Fans can catch this matchup live on BTN network as Ohio State looks to rebound from this setback and regain momentum in their season campaign.
